  1. There was an old woman long ago in this country and she was known as Peg and she used to take the milk from the cows of the country and she appeared as a hare when anyone would chase her. One fine Summer morning a ma in the district who had a black greyhound chased her the hare and she ran through briers and she was cut. She ran on into an old house in a hole and the man broke in the door and he saw a woman lying in the bed and her all cut and the woman said she wouldn't take any more milk without asking for it and afterwards the people in the district didn't lose any of their milk or butter. At that time people used to lose the butter of the milk
